long beach

Anders and I took a long weekend and headed out to the coast. Long Beach sits very close to the Oregon border, and it is the cutest little beach town! It has a lot of charm, great restaurants and a lot of outdoorsy things to do. I highly recommend this little town if you are looking for an easy coastal getaway. Here are our recommendations!

Stay: 
Adrift Hotel - this is an eco-friendly lodge that sits right on the beach. They rent bicycles to guests for free, have a cute restaurant with live music most nights, a game room with shuffle board and ping pong and lots of board games and DVDs for your use. Also, it's dog friendly!

Do:
Bike or walk the 8 mile boardwalk along the beach! You can also drive your car straight onto the beach, which is fun
Hiking at Cape Disappointment state park is a must. There are a lot of trails, but we chose the Cape Disappointment trail, which is easy and around 4 miles long. It takes you to the lighthouse at the mouth of the Columbia River and past Fort Canby that you can explore. It's set up to give you a lot of history about the fort. 

Eat:
Cottage Bakery & Delicatessen - THE BEST DONUTS ON THE PLANET. They are so good that I made Anders stop there again on our way out of town.
Captain Bob's Chowder - get the smoked salmon chowder!
Laurie's Homestead Breakfast House - huge portions, delicious food, lots of character
